Global HR research and advisory firm and conference host McLean & Company has recently shared the full McLean Signature 2024 conference agenda. Set for October 27-29 in Las Vegas with speakers from Revvity, the Atlanta Braves, the Lucas Museum of Narrative Art, and Partners Credit Union, a Walt Disney affiliate, conference attendees can look forward to learning from a diverse array of industry experts through a variety of keynote presentations and working sessions.

TORONTO, July 30, 2024 /CNW/ – McLean & Company, the trusted partner of HR and leadership professionals around the world, has announced further agenda details for McLean Signature, the premier HR industry conference for future-focused HR teams and leaders. Held from October 27 to 29 at the Red Rock Casino Resort & Spa in Las Vegas, Nevada, conference attendees can enjoy a full roster of keynotes, working sessions, peer-to-peer roundtables, fireside chief human resources officer (CHRO) interviews, and a CHRO panel inspired by the 2024 event theme, the Future of Work.

“As HR leaders and their teams continue to seek ways to enable workplaces where everyone thrives, particularly in the face of the unknown future, we have designed this year’s conference to offer both powerful keynotes and plentiful learning and working sessions for attendees,” says McLean & Company President, Jennifer Rozon. “At McLean & Company, we strive to provide tools and tactics that can be implemented right away. So, in addition to the phenomenal keynote speakers presenting at McLean Signature this year, participants will also be able to take advantage of several hands-on learning opportunities. These opportunities include five facilitated peer-to-peer roundtables, which will each run twice to allow attendees to participate in more than one session. There are also two interactive working sessions that have been designed to equip HR professionals with the knowledge, skills, and tools to lead their organizations in the future of work.”

VIENNA and NEW YORK, Oct. 1, 2024 /PRNewswire/ — MOSTLY AI, a pioneer in structured synthetic data, has launched a synthetic text functionality, expanding the power and potential of synthetic data to train AI models as global entities struggle to leverage proprietary data assets because of privacy concerns. With this new functionality, enterprises can unlock the vast amount of proprietary text collected, such as emails, customer support transcripts, and chatbot conversations, without compromising privacy, to train and fine-tune large language models (LLMs) for faster innovation and better decision-making.

“Today, AI training is hitting a plateau as models exhaust public data sources and yield diminishing returns,” said Tobias Hann, CEO of MOSTLY AI. “To harness high-quality, proprietary data, which offers far greater value and potential than the residual public data currently being used, global enterprises must take the leap and leverage both structured and unstructured synthetic data to safely train and deploy forthcoming generative AI solutions.” 

By 2026, Gartner predicts that 75% of companies will use generative AI to create synthetic customer data, up from less than 5% in 2023. MOSTLY AI is enabling this mass adoption by expanding its platform to include synthetic text, which solves three major enterprise challenges today:

Real text data often contains sensitive information, such as personally identifiable information (PII), posing a risk of unintended exposure when used in LLMs.The available text data may not be optimal for LLM training as it often lacks diversity, and manually creating this specialized data is labor-intensive and can yield low-quality results.Companies are shifting focus from public to proprietary data. However, text data is never standalone; it comes intertwined with other structured data about their customer base.

Synthetic data is set to become the driving force behind LLMs. Leveraging advanced tools to unveil deep insights hidden in proprietary data is paramount for strategic, informed decision-making across operations. MOSTLY AI provides companies with a synthetic representation that reflects both the text and the structured insights they hold. By uniquely integrating structured and unstructured data, MOSTLY AI enables enterprises to safely create a complete and statistically accurate picture of their proprietary data assets to fine-tune and deliver high-quality, bespoke generative AI solutions in a safe and compliant way.

In addition to safety and compliance, a critical factor to consider with synthetic text is its quality. When training a downstream text classifier, synthetic text generated by the MOSTLY AI Platform delivers performance improvement as much as 35% compared to text generated by prompting GPT-4o-mini providing either no or just a few real-world examples. This significant boost demonstrates MOSTLY AI’s ability to produce high-quality, impactful synthetic data.

LOOMIS, Calif., Oct. 1, 2024 /PRNewswire/ — Teledyne LeCroy, a global leader in protocol test and measurement solutions, proudly announces the OakGate CD280-G5 CXL validation test solution for PCIe 5.0-based Compute Express Link (CXL) memory expansion devices. This next-generation test solution verifies performance and functionality of CXL 2.0 memory devices, accelerating their time-to-market while ensuring high reliability.

Meeting the Demands of AI and Big Data

The rise of artificial intelligence (AI) and big data is driving the shift towards heterogeneous computing, where multiple processors work in parallel to process vast amounts of data. CXL, an open standard interconnect supported by PCIe 5.0, enables high-speed, low-latency communication between the host processor and devices such as accelerators, memory buffers, and smart I/O devices, expanding memory capacity and bandwidth to new levels of performance.

Ensuring Reliable Performance

Functional and performance validation testing is crucial to ensure CXL memory expansion devices meet the CXL standard prior to their release. The OakGate CD280-G5, designed in collaboration with data center architects as well as memory and chipset manufacturers can reliably ensure the intended performance is met.

Advanced Features for Comprehensive Testing

The OakGate CD280-G5, equipped with the robust Endeavor validation software, offers a rich collection of validation and visualization capabilities, including:

Discovery and enumeration of CXL memory devicesAccess to PCIe and CXL register spacesExecution of common memory traffic patterns and workloadsCustomizable CXL commands via the Passthrough Command ToolBuilt-in security flows utilizing Security Protocol and Data Model (SPDM) over Data Object Exchange (DOE), System Management Bus (SMBus), and PCIe Vendor Defined Messages (VDMs)Power control and sideband testing (#PERST, #REFCLK, #PWRDIS)Launch and execution of CXL.org CXL Validation (CV) Tests

New Enhancements

The latest features packed into the Endeavor software and the CD280-G5 include:

Testing up to 8 EDSFF E.3 or CEM CXL devicesVoltage margining and power/sideband glitchingMemory interleavingAdditional SPDM security flowsProtocol analyzer functionalityBuilt-in test automation

A comprehensive Software Development Kit (SDK) based on Representational State Transfer Application Programming Interfaces (REST APIs) allows users to programmatically control and automate all features, ensuring consistent and repeatable test performance.
